Benefits
Bacterial infectionsBacterial infections
In Bacterial infections Linco 500mg Capsule is a versatile antibiotic medicine that works by stopping the growth of bacteria in your body. This medicine is used to treat many different types of infections such as those of lungs (pneumonia), stomach, skin & soft tissues, bones & joints, teeth, and throat. This medicine usually makes you feel better within a few days, but you should continue taking it as prescribed even when you feel better. How it works
Linco 500mg Capsule is an antibiotic. It works by preventing synthesis of essential proteins required by bacteria to carry out vital functions. Pregnancy
Seek medical advice from your doctor: Linco 500mg Capsule may be unsafe to use during pregnancy. Although there are limited studies in humans, animal studies have shown harmful effects on the developing baby. Your doctor will weigh the benefits and any potential risks before prescribing it to you. Breast feeding
Safe when prescribed by an expert: Linco 500mg Capsule is safe to use during breastfeeding. Human studies suggest that the drug does not pass into the breastmilk in a significant amount and is not harmful to the baby. Is Linco 500mg Capsule effective?
Linco 500mg Capsule is effective when taken as prescribed by your doctor. It is generally safe, but may cause temporary side effects. Do not discontinue use prematurely, as this may lead to a return or worsening of symptoms.
Is Linco 500mg Capsule safe to use?
Linco 500mg Capsule is generally safe when taken as directed by your doctor. It may have temporary side effects that usually resolve on their own, and your doctor can provide guidance on managing them.
Can Linco 500mg Capsule cause diarrhea?
Yes, Linco 500mg Capsule can cause diarrhea as it kills harmful bacteria but may also disrupt beneficial bacteria in your gut. If you experience severe diarrhea, consult your doctor.
How long does Linco 500mg Capsule take to work?
Typically, Linco 500mg Capsule begins to work shortly after ingestion, but it may take several days to eliminate all harmful bacteria and improve your condition.
Can I stop taking Linco 500mg Capsule once I feel better?
No, you should complete the full course of Linco 500mg Capsule even if you feel better, as symptoms may improve before the infection is fully treated.
What should I do if I don't improve after using Linco 500mg Capsule?
Contact your doctor if you do not feel better after completing the treatment or if your symptoms worsen while using this medication.
